A Triple Net Lease (NNN) is a type of commercial real estate lease where the tenant is responsible for paying all operating expenses associated with the property, in addition to the base rent. These expenses typically include:
NNN is the cost exclusively for rent. The operating costs associated with the space, which are an additional cost on top of the NNN, are referred to by landlords as NETs. These include:
These costs are paid to the landlord on a monthly basis on top of the NNN rent. So, not only do you pay the NNN rent, but you also pay the operating costs associated with the space.
